System.SysUtils.WideFormat

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

function WideFormat(const Format: WideString; const Args: array of const): WideString;
function WideFormat(const Format: WideString; const Args: array of const; const AFormatSettings: TFormatSettings): WideString;

C++

extern DELPHI_PACKAGE System::WideString __fastcall WideFormat(const System::WideString Format, const System::TVarRec *Args, const int Args_High)/* overload */;

Propriétés

Type Visibilité  Source Unité  Parent
function public
System.SysUtils.pas
System.SysUtils.hpp
System.SysUtils System.SysUtils

Description

Renvoie une chaîne Unicode formatée composée d'une chaîne de format et d'un tableau d'arguments.

Cette fonction définit le format d'une série d'arguments du tableau Args. Le formatage est contrôlé par la chaîne de format Format ; le résultat de la fonction est une chaîne Unicode.

Pour plus d'informations sur les chaînes de format, voir Chaînes de Format.

La première forme de WideFormat n'est pas adaptée aux threads car elle utilise les informations de localisation contenues dans les variables globales. La seconde forme de WideFormat, qui est adaptée aux threads, fait référence aux informations de localisation contenues dans le paramètre AFormatSettings. Avant d'appeler la forme adaptée aux threads de WideFormat, vous devez placer les informations de localisation dans AFormatSettings. Pour placer un ensemble de valeurs locales par défaut dans AFormatSettings, appelez GetLocaleFormatSettings.

Voir aussi